我有一个 servlet,它发送字符串 officeJson 的响应(它是具有所有办公室详细信息的 json 响应)。 如何在 html 或使用 Sightly 检索办公室详细信息? 我需要一些代码的正确解释。 我如何在js文件中访问这个officeJson然后在html中使用它? 我尝试过的一切 ...
我有一个 servlet,它发送字符串 officeJson 的响应(它是具有所有办公室详细信息的 json 响应)。 如何在 html 或使用 Sightly 检索办公室详细信息? 我需要一些代码的正确解释。 我如何在js文件中访问这个officeJson然后在html中使用它? 我尝试过的一切 ...
我需要当值为真时,结果为粗体,当值为假时,显示另一个结果,我的行中的错误是什么? 或者,它是如何工作的? 现在是:真的吗? 代码 2 :代码 2 ...
我有一个资产路径,其中包含一个我想在 UI 中显示的资产。 我可以使用路径显示图像。 但我想显示资产属性,如标题和其他元数据,这些属性存在于该资产路径下的 jcr:content 中。 我知道的一种方法是使用后端服务并适应资产并获取这些属性并将其发送到 html 文件。 有什么方法可以直接在 htm ...
我已经制作了一个表格来直观地显示子页面列表。 我想处理列表中的分页。 这是我的小代码片段。 我尝试了不同的方法,但仍然没有成功。 我是 javascript 的新手,所以我在寻找最佳方法时遇到了问题。请帮助我找到正确的方法来实现这一点。 ...
使用 data-sly-call 时我想使用附加属性这是模板: 当我使用按钮模板时,如果我想添加模板没有的额外 ZC7A628CBA22E28EB17B5F5C6AE2A266AZ class,我应该使用什么语法? 目前我已经尝试了以下方法: (1) (2) (3) 以上所有都不起作用。 ...
这是我的代码,我想在现有代码中添加另一个 ZC7A628CBA22E28EB17B5F5C6AE2A266AZ class toggleable-content : 这段代码看起来像这样: 我想删除section标签并将另一个 ZC7A628CBA22E28EB17B5F5C6AE2A26 ...
假设我有一个名为isDisabled的布尔参数。 如果isDisabled为true ,我们要添加一个名为data-enable-hide的自定义 html 属性; 否则,我们将不会显示 html 属性。 我能想到的选择是: 这个选项会起作用,但它会复制内部 HTML,因为唯一的区别是显示和隐 ...
如果我们想将 Id 添加到 AEM Core 组件(例如image ),则有此字段: .content.xml 它在对话框中给出了这个文本字段。 但是,如果我们想创建相同的文本字段,但要创建 CLASSES 怎么办? 核心组件似乎只使用“./id”名称,而没有用于类。 如您所见,我是一个绝对的初 ...
是否可以将在 Ajax 调用中检索到的字符串或数据传递给漂亮的 html? 我在 Ajax 中有第 3 方响应,但我试图通过不使用脚本标签来使 html 看起来更漂亮。 因此我打算写pojos。 但是对第 3 方的调用将是 Ajax 调用。 有没有办法将 Ajax 响应绑定到漂亮的 html ? ...
我想在 AEM HTL 中获取自定义属性使用请求 object。此属性已设置为通过 javascript 请求使用 API。像这样: test.jsuse(function () { request.setAttribute('someKey', 'someValue'); }); test ...
我正在尝试遍历包含“data-sly-resource”的 div 元素,以便能够将该组件作为子组件包含在内。 我有一个表格元素,其中每个单元格都有一个使用子组件的单独创作界面。 我得到两个计数,即rowCount作为"x"数组和columnCount作为"y"数组。 我能够遍历class="tab ...
我有一个 Java 文件,它返回一个 ArrayList 的带有 button_text 属性的按钮 如果我把 在我的 HTL 中,我只得到一个列表,其中一个项目只是纯文本数组:“[{“buttonText”:one},{“buttonText”:two},{“buttonText”:three}] ...
我正在尝试使用组件对话框中定义的路径访问某个页面的某些页面属性。 我在我的 AEM PageCard Class 中使用它: 在调试器中检查 his.getPageManager().getPage(url).getProperties() 会显示所有这些道具。 但在我的页卡 HTL 中,我有 但 ...
我正在尝试更新 AEM 中的一些组件以允许内联 styles。 例如,我有一个名为 Row-Dual Column 的组件,我不知道如何允许该组件的内联样式。 行双列 html 包括: 文本中的代码: 如果这个问题太多了,我很想通过电话或 email 进行交流。 谢谢你 ...
我正在使用以下代码动态设置响应式背景图像,但它在我的组件中不起作用。 图像未显示,我的用户界面也受到干扰。 请为我的组件建议正确的代码以动态添加背景图像。 ...
我正在使用 AEM 6.5 我的 html 文件是 生成的装饰标签 当data-sly-test="${!empty}" ,如何在装饰标签上切换类.show-image ,以便它可以像渲染一样呈现 我试过了: 删除装饰标签 在这篇文章中回答 #2: https : //www. ...
在 AEM 中,当我们在 HTL 前端代码中调用某个方法或 function 时,类似这样。public boolean isAboolean() { return "test"; } 对于 HTML,模板语言 HTL<sly data-sly-test.boolean="${pro ...
我正在尝试在我的 Javascript 文件中获取 url。 但似乎 window.location 在 JS 中工作 既不使用 API。 因此,我试图将 URL 作为参数发送,但由于错误而失败。 我的 JS 代码: 我的 HTML 代码: ...
我创建了一个组件,其字段已映射到吊索 model。 为了获得 JSON 的吊索数据,我启用了吊索导出器,如下面的代码所示 - 这非常有效,当我从浏览器到达终点时,我能够看到 JSON 数据。 我想在我的组件的 HTL 中渲染整个 json object。 有没有一种优雅的方式来做到这一点? 我不想创 ...
我有一个 Java model 我想在我的 HTL 中使用。 它看起来像这样:public class MyModel { private Model model; ... public Model getModel() {return model;} } public ...